2012-04-07 2 views
0

나는 이것을 꽤 자주 검색하여이 두 가지 플러그인을 함께 넣어 보았지만 아무 것도 작동하지 않는 것 같습니다.Nivo 슬라이더 플러그인의 축소판에 슬라이더를 추가하는 방법은 무엇입니까?

nivo 슬라이더의 축소판에 슬라이더를 추가하면 좋은 링크를 알 수 있으므로 한 번에 5 개의 축소판을 볼 수 있으며 축소판 영역을 클릭하거나 왼쪽으로 슬라이드하면 다음 5 개를 표시합니다 미리보기 이미지?

JSCarousel 및 ThumbnailScroller를 .nivo-controlNav 태그로 사용해 보았지만 그 중 하나에 행운이 없었습니다.

감사합니다. 감사드립니다.

답변

0

사용자 지정 솔루션을 설계해야 할 수도 있습니다. 나는 JSCarousel으로 다시 시도해 볼 것을 제안하고 싶다. 나는 이것을 똑같은 해결책으로 과거에 사용했고 성공적이었다. 그렇지 않으면, 나는 당신을 위해 코드를 작성하지 않습니다,하지만 의사 코드는 같이 갈 것이다 : 축소판의 (마진과 패딩) 높이 인 div 태그 내에

  1. 목록 모든 썸네일 및 자동 너비. 고정 폭으로 div를 감싼다. 예를 들어 90px의 정사각형 축소판이 있고 각 주변에 10px의 패딩을 넣고 싶다면 컨테이너 div 높이가 110px이고 5 개의 축소판을 표시하려면 너비가 550px입니다. 가장 중요한 것은 오버플로가 숨김으로 설정되어 다른 미리보기 이미지가 표시되지 않아야한다는 것입니다.
  2. 양쪽에 단추를 만드십시오.
  3. 버튼을 클릭 할 때 div를 들고있는 축소판의 왼쪽 위치를 550px (또는 너비와 상관없이)로 이동하십시오.
  4. 왼쪽 위치가 너비 (오른쪽 도달 한계)보다 크거나 0 (왼쪽 한계 도달)보다 작은 지 확인하는 조건문이 있습니다.

바라건대 이것은 올바른 방향으로 당신을 가르쳐 줄 것입니다!

+0

대체로 왼쪽 위치, 왼쪽 여백 또는 div에 절대 위치를 지정하고 왼쪽 attr에 영향을 미칩니 까? –

+0

내가 붙어있는 것은 marginLevel로 애니메이트하면 그냥 같은 그림을 만들지 만 다음 축소판을 표시하는 대신 550px를 남기고 img 태그를 선택하면 모든 marginHlft 550px를 보여 주며 아무것도 표시하지 않는다면 어떻게 만들 수 있습니까? img가 사라져서 다음 5 개의 미리보기 이미지가 표시됩니다. 이것은 대단히 감사합니다! 감사합니다 –

+0

외부 div는 상대 위치 여야하고 이미지를 감싸는 것은 절대 위치입니다. 명확히하지 않아서 미안해. – cereallarceny

관련 문제